- Edward R. Sparrow's offices were located in the Hollister Block at 122 South Washington Avenue at the corner of West Allegan Street. The photograph dates to around 1911.

- A portrait of Lieutenant Morley S. Oates in uniform. Lt. Oates was a Second Lieutenant in the 32nd Division, 119th Field Artillery Regiment, in World War I. He died on August 22, 1918, and is buried in France. The Veterans of Foreign Wars (V.F.W.) Post No. 701 in Lansing was named for Lt. Oates.

- The Cherry Street school at 528 Cherry Street was built in 1894 and had an addition built in 1915. It ended service as a school in 1933 and was eventually converted to office space. On the added entryway enclosure, lettering "Manson Building" can be seen. It was named for architect Elmer J. Manson who had an office in the same block. Two copies.
